GOP ‘Gerrymandering’ Is ‘Racist’ — Obama-mandering Is Just Politics

The term “gerrymander” derives from Elbridge Gerry, a Founding Father and vice president who, as governor of Massachusetts, approved an oddly drawn state senate district to benefit his Democratic-Republican Party over the Federalist Party. Both parties do it. Both parties complain when the other party does it to them. Consider recent GOP “gerrymandering” efforts. Former President Barack Obama…
